Shopping Center / Freestanding Location

3001 Iowa Ave,
Riverside, CA 92507

48,430 sq.ft For Lease


Radius Population Avg. HH Income
3 Miles 93,975 $58,643
5 Miles 203,756 $69,404
10 Miles 1,006,300 $65,737

